Great question! You don’t need different products for morning and night—but using different ones can optimize your routine because your skin’s needs change throughout the day.

  • Focus is on defending skin from UV rays, pollution, and dehydration.

  • Typical products:

    • Gentle cleanser

    • Antioxidants (like vitamin C to fight free radicals)

    • Lightweight moisturizer

    • Broad-spectrum SPF (non-negotiable)


๐ŸŒ™ Night Routine Goals: Repair & Rebuild

  • Skin repairs itself while you sleep—this is prime time for active ingredients.

  • Typical products:

    • Thorough cleanser (especially if you wore SPF or makeup)

    • Retinoids, AHAs/BHAs, or peptides

    • Richer moisturizer or hydrating masks

    • Optional: eye cream or facial oil


When You Can Use the Same Products

  • If you’re keeping it simple: gentle cleanser + basic moisturizer work both AM & PM.

  • For very sensitive or reactive skin, minimalist routines are often best.


๐Ÿšซ What Not to Use in the Daytime:

  • Retinol and strong acids—they increase sun sensitivity.

  • Thick, greasy creams—they may not layer well under makeup or SPF.
